Show Notes
- You have to have Android OS 2.1 to utilize this feature.
- In any browsing page you can utilize pinch browsing.
- To make text or an image larger place your thumb and index finger on the screen and slowly move them apart.
- To make text or an image smaller place the same fingers on the screen only move them together.
- This is great for enlarging text you're having trouble reading.
- Pinch browsing is also great for enlarging graphics like maps where you want to see more detail.
